The Five Colleges of Ohio (a consortium of The College of Wooster, Denison
University, Kenyon College, Oberlin College, and Ohio Wesleyan University)
seeks dynamic, engaged, creative applicants for the position of Associate
Director for Consortial Library Systems.
The successful candidate will provide leadership in the area of library
information technology, build consensus among various constituents in the
consortium, investigate and recommend library information technology
solutions, and actively participate in the creation of a contemporary,
user-centered information environment.
The focus of the position will be the direction of CONSORT library systems
used by four of the colleges (Oberlin excluded). The Associate Director
will play an important role in the provision of training and development
for our library staffs and in the growing library systems collaborations
among all five colleges.
